Cybercrime is one of greatest threats facing our country. Theft of trade secrets or other intellectual property or confidential information have an estimated loss of $250 billion a year. Knowledge assets are confidential information critical to a company’s core business and must be protected yet, less than 48% of a company’s board is informed about protecting critical confidential data. A company’s data security measures and responses must be reasonable and appropriate. This requires a continuous process of assessing and addressing risks.
